Kateryna Gumenna

Independent App Developer at iOS
  • Claim this Profile
Contact Information
us****@****om
(386) 825-5501
Location
Cartagena, Región de Murcia, Spain, ES
Languages
  • English Professional working proficiency
  • Ukrainian Native or bilingual proficiency
  • Spanish Limited working proficiency
  • German Limited working proficiency

Topline Score

Topline score feature will be out soon.

Bio

Generated by
Topline AI

You need to have a working account to view this content.
You need to have a working account to view this content.

Credentials

  • CS50x: Introduction to Computer Science
    edX
    Dec, 2021
    - Oct, 2024

Experience

    • Spain
    • Telecommunications
    • 1 - 100 Employee
    • Independent App Developer
      • Aug 2022 - Present

      To practice everything I learned and gain experience in iOS programming, I challenged myself to create a clone of the Storytel app from the App Store. I worked on this project on my own, without following any tutorials. That allowed me to work with specific technologies and sharpen my skills. I created the UI entirely programmatically and spent a lot of time on refactoring and debugging. Skills & Technologies I used while working on this clone: Swift | UIKit | Xcode | Networking (REST, JSON, Alamofire) | Core Data | Auto Layout | GCD | SPM | Basic Animations | Git | UI programmatically | MVC | OOP | Dynamic Type | Debugging | Refactoring | Researching | ChatGPT. Currently I'm working on my own pet project app. The next step in my learning process is to learn Firebase, refactoring MVC into MVVM, and different frameworks such as SwiftUI, Combine or RxSwift, and more. Show less

    • Youtube Blogger, Knitting & Crochet Designer
      • Apr 2020 - Oct 2021
    • Ukraine
    • IT Services and IT Consulting
    • 1 - 100 Employee
    • English-German Translator
      • Jan 2018 - Mar 2020

    • Content Manager, English-German Translator
      • Apr 2016 - Dec 2017

      The knowledge I obtained while in this position includes:- Teamwork in an IT company.- Experience with Jira (including writing documentation on Confluence).- Understanding of UX principles.- Agile Scrum methodology.

    • English & German Tutor
      • Feb 2014 - Mar 2016

Education

  • CS50
    Computer Science
    2021 - 2021
  • Kyiv National Linguistics University
    Master of Arts - MA, Language and Literature (German, English)
    2013 - 2014
  • Kamianets-Podіlskyi Ivan Ohiienko National University
    Bachelor of Arts - BA, Philology. Language and literature (German and English)
    2009 - 2013
  • Self-study of iOS Development

Community

You need to have a working account to view this content. Click here to join now